
eLynx is a leading innovator of e-services that transform costly paper-intensive business processes into secure electronic operations. eLynx’s solutions enable businesses to improve workflow and deliver dramatic cost savings by automating paper-intensive processes that quickly integrate with existing business systems. The company’s innovative solutions ensure compliance with evolving industry regulations and standards while maintaining data electronically throughout the document lifecycle.
The nation’s top financial services enterprises rely on eLynx to communicate with customers and collaborate with business partners quickly, securely and reliably. Last year, the company electronically processed nearly 25 million secure transactions, delivering hundreds of millions in cost savings. In addition to its leading role in mortgage banking solutions, eLynx has expanded solutions to answer the needs of the insurance market – in 2006, eLynx began offering its suite of e-services to the insurance industry to reduce cycle times while promoting improved workflow, compliance and quality assurance. The company’s client roster and reputation continue to grow as new software products and services are added to its secure electronic workflow solutions.
Founded in 1994, eLynx is a leading provider of the most pervasive and widely used secure electronic document communications network for the financial services industry.
